Haemostatic changes in pregnancy
Best Practice & Research Clinical Haematology, 2003Normal pregnancy is accompanied by changes in the coagulation and fibrinolytic systems. These include increases in a number of clotting factors (I, II, VII, VIII, IX and XII), a decrease in protein S levels and inhibition of fibrinolysis.
